Abstract

Water hydraulics using natural water (tap water, river water, seawater, etc.) as pressure medium instead of traditional mineral oil has more applications due to its special properties. The open-circuit system type is usually used in equipment, such as water hydraulic variable buoyancy system, under water tools system, water mist, and so on. However, this is a few researches on contamination characteristics of natural water which including many suspending silts. In this study, the contamination level and particle size distribution properties of different types of water, including river water, sea water and tap water, are measured by a particle counter and laser granularity apparatus. The scanning electronic microscope was used to study the topography and composition of the silt-laden in natural water. The results show that more than 70%suspendingsilt is less than 10μm and the contamination level of natural river and sea water exceed ISO4406 20/18/15, the minimum allowable level of tradition oil hydraulic system. However, tap water is cleaner and the contamination level reach the minimum recommended level 18/16/13 of normal pressure system.
